Next Stop 2012

EEA will be working with The Gateway Boroughs, Thames Gateway London Partnership, LDA, Arts Council England, The Sports Council and CLG to deliver Next Stop 2012, a participatory arts programme to mark the commencement of the British leg of The Olympic Games.

The programme will embody the spirit of ‘The Games’ and performances will be showcased at cultural events in each of the 5 boroughs.

The project will culminate in a large-scale grand finale for the entire Gateway, and create a legacy that will inform the Cultural Olympiad to 2012 and beyond.

Performances:

5th & 6th July Danson Festival, Bexley

12th July Lewisham’s People’s Day

24 August Redbridge Festival or Park Opening

28th September Havering’s Launch of Cultural Olympiad, Romford Town Centre

2 November Barking and Dagenham’s Molten Festival


Performances will include:

• The arrival of a giant mechanical bird symbolising the past and the future.


• A giant egg that will hatch a new ‘mascot’ for each borough inspired by an aspect of each borough’s coat of arms and designs from participants that reflect their imaginations and aspirations


• A parade of costumed characters, carnival dancers and puppets depicting locally distinctive images and characters


• The creation of printed flags carried and animated by local sports groups


• Drumming groups or brass bands and processional choirs


• For night time – a mobile video screen that can move through streets and public spaces showing film or digital animation created by local participants in each borough


• Mobile sound systems with specially composed music using sampled sounds


• Performers with hand held pyrotechnics.
